DoH closes Fagatogo market

The Department of Health has closed down the Fagatogo Marketplace because of unsanitary conditions in the bathrooms.

This was confirmed by the Aileen Solaita, who heads the Environmental Health Division of DOH.

She said the bathrooms are filthy and were not flushing.

DOH received complaints about the unsanitary conditions of the marketplace, and an inspection team was at the marketplace Thursday morning.

Solaita said the bathrooms have to be cleaned and sanitized.

“Vendors and the public use the facilities and food is also sold at the marketplace,” she said and added that the market will remain closed until the bathrooms have been cleaned and sanitized.

In April, the marketplace was closed because it had very low water pressure and the bathrooms were not flushing.
